I have an issue with a 2001 FL6 220 with a D6B engine
I have little oil pressure when the engine is hot 1.5bar at idel arond 4 bar at 1500rpm . when cold around 4bar to 5.5bar @1500rpm
so far i have changed big end & main shells and thrust bearings checked the oil pump for wear and striped out and cleaned all the valves and relife valve in filter head.
Oil is new 15w40 mineral oil SHPD and i am running on new volvo oil filters.
No sign of any particals on the magnetic pump when we first dropped the oil.
the engine sounds as sweet as a nut and shows no sign of any smoke and still has plenty of power. I have fitted an external pressure gauge to verify its not an electrical fault

The first thing they did when it happened was change oil pressure switch, it then did a few thousand kms without any problems, it then did it again, they then changed the oil thermostat in the oil cooler, and okay again for a few thousand kms. But it happening more often now, it seem to happen once the engine gets warm, but will stop after a while. It also seem to stop when the revs drop, but last time it did through all rev ranges.

I’m wondering if the replacement oil pressure switch is also faulty and getting worse with time. It’s bloody annoying as we seem to be chasing phantoms, and think we’ve fixed it only for it to return a few weeks later.
